Joseph William Sweeney was born in 1872 in St. Peters, Monstserrat, British West Indies, the child of Patrick Sweeney And Mary Ann Theodosia Allen. Joseph William Sweeney married Edna Maud Shears, and had children including Elsie Elizabeth Victoria Sweeney, Geraldine Wilhemenia Sweeney, James Arnold Sweeney, Margaret Grace Sweeney, Warren Arthur Sweeney. Joseph William Sweeney passed away in 1942 in Kings, New York, USA.
